Can AI be self taught?

Self-learning AI is artificial intelligence that can train itself using unlabeled data. On a high level, it works by analyzing a dataset and looking for patterns that it can draw conclusions from. It essentially learns to “fill in the blanks.”

What is deep Q?

Critically, Deep Q-Learning replaces the regular Q-table with a neural network. Rather than mapping a state-action pair to a q-value, a neural network maps input states to (action, Q-value) pairs. One of the interesting things about Deep Q-Learning is that the learning process uses 2 neural networks.

What is the difference between AI and machine learning?

Put in context, artificial intelligence refers to the general ability of computers to emulate human thought and perform tasks in real-world environments, while machine learning refers to the technologies and algorithms that enable systems to identify patterns, make decisions, and improve themselves through experience …

How can machine learning work better?

Machine learning algorithms use computational methods to “learn” information directly from data without relying on a predetermined equation as a model. The algorithms adaptively improve their performance as the number of samples available for learning increases.
